Lasting Materials



When intending your green bathroom remodel, think about utilizing sustainable materials to reduce your ecological effect. Selecting lasting materials not only lowers the depletion of natural deposits but also helps in creating a healthier indoor environment for you and your household.

One of the first sustainable materials you can use is bamboo. Bamboo is a fast-growing yard that can be gathered and renewed rapidly. It's solid, sturdy, and can be used for floor covering, counter tops, and even as a material for bathroom accessories like toothbrush holders and soap meals.

An additional lasting product to think about is recycled glass. Recycled glass can be changed into attractive ceramic tiles for your restroom wall surfaces or floor covering. It not only adds an unique touch to your washroom layout but additionally reduces the amount of waste that ends up in land fills. In addition, recycled glass requires much less power to generate compared to virgin glass.

You can likewise pick to utilize recovered wood for your bathroom remodel. Recovered timber is recovered from old buildings, barns, or manufacturing facilities and repurposed for brand-new use. It includes heat and personality to your restroom while reducing the demand for brand-new timber.

Energy-Efficient Components



To additionally minimize your environmental impact and develop an energy-efficient shower room, take into consideration upgrading to energy-efficient components. These components not only help you minimize energy expenses however likewise contribute to a greener earth.

Below are 5 energy-efficient components to consider for your washroom remodel:

- LED Lights: Change traditional incandescent light bulbs with energy-efficient LED lights. They consume much less energy, last longer, and give bright lighting.

- Low-Flow Showerheads: Install low-flow showerheads to lower water intake while keeping a refreshing shower experience.

- Dual-Flush Toilets: Update to dual-flush toilets that use the alternative of a complete flush for strong waste and a partial flush for fluid waste, conserving water with each usage.

- Motion-Sensor Faucets: Select motion-sensor taps that immediately turn off when not in use, protecting against water wastage.

- Energy-Efficient Air Flow Followers: Set up energy-efficient ventilation fans that get rid of excess dampness from the shower room while using much less electrical power.

One effective method is to mount low-flow components, such as low-flow toilets and showerheads. These components are created to limit water circulation, without jeopardizing on performance. By using less water per flush or shower, you can considerably lower your water usage.

Another water preservation strategy is to repair any leakages in your shower room. Also tiny leakages can amount to a substantial amount of water waste over time. Routinely look for leakages in your taps, pipes, and commodes, and repair them without delay to prevent unneeded water loss.

In addition, take into consideration executing a greywater system in your bathroom remodel. Greywater refers to the relatively clean wastewater from showers, bathtubs, and sinks. By setting up a greywater system, you can catch and reuse this water for functions like purging commodes or watering plants.
